首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在组合接口vue3中调用调度程序

,可以使用useAsync函数来实现异步请求的调度和管理。

首先,需要导入useAsync函数:

代码语言:txt
复制
import { useAsync } from 'vue'

然后,在组件中使用useAsync函数来定义调度程序:

代码语言:txt
复制
const { isLoading, data, error, run } = useAsync()

// isLoading:一个布尔值,表示异步请求是否正在进行中
// data:请求成功后返回的数据
// error:请求失败时的错误信息
// run:用于触发异步请求的函数

接下来,可以在组件中调用run函数来触发异步请求:

代码语言:txt
复制
run(async () => {
  // 在这里执行异步请求的逻辑
})

async函数中可以使用try/catch语句来处理异步请求的错误:

代码语言:txt
复制
run(async () => {
  try {
    // 执行异步请求的逻辑
  } catch (error) {
    // 处理错误的逻辑
  }
})

除了基本的调度功能,useAsync函数还可以接收一些参数来进行更高级的配置,例如设置请求的延迟时间、自定义数据处理函数等。具体的用法可以参考腾讯云的useAsync相关文档。

总结一下,在组合接口vue3中调用调度程序的步骤如下:

  1. 导入useAsync函数
  2. 使用useAsync函数定义调度程序,获取isLoadingdataerrorrun等变量
  3. async函数中编写异步请求的逻辑,并使用run函数触发异步请求
  4. 可选:使用try/catch语句处理异步请求的错误
  5. 根据需要使用isLoadingdataerror等变量展示请求状态和数据

在此场景中,腾讯云相关产品和产品介绍链接地址可以参考腾讯云官方文档,以获取更详细的信息和使用指导。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券